Ordinals
beta
Sat 769850892304181
decimal
153970.892304181
degree
0°153970′754″892304181‴
percentile
36.659566340524634%
name
ijypcgzsicq
cycle
0
epoch
0
period
76
block
153970
offset
892304181
timestamp
2011-11-19 14:13:12 UTC
rarity
common
prev
next